Bayern Munich defended the top spot in the standings after overpowering runners-up Borussia Dortmund 3-2 by courtesy on Robert Lewandowski’s brace following a fast-paced encounter at the 14th round in Bundesliga on Saturday.
The “BVB” took the reins from the kick off and caught a perfect start in front of home crowd as Jude Bellingham’s pass into path allowed Julian Brandt to beat Bayern goalkeeper Manuel Neuer with a well-placed shot into the top right corner with five minutes played.
Bayern remained unimpressed and found an answer four minutes later when Robert Lewandowski capitalized on Thomas Muller’s header to slot home the 1-1 equalizer into the bottom right.
Both sides exchanged attacks, but Bayern took the upper hand and controlled possession as Kingsley Coman pulled wide from promising position in the 23rd minute before his dangerous shot on target got refused by Dortmund goalkeeper Gregor Kobel three minutes later.
